Pastor ordained at oldest church in Japukong

Dimapur, May 29 (MExN): A. Mar Pongen, pastor of Lirmen Baptist Church which is one of the oldest Church in Japukong range of Mokokchung district has been ordained today at Lirmen Baptist Church.
The ordination programme was led by Rev. K. Temjen, scripture reading and calling of invocation by Rev. C. Temjen and message delivered by Rev. Y. Wati Imchen. L. Bendang deacon of Lirmen Baptist Church and Rev. Ayu, Member Ordination Council had pronounced the much needed ordination witnesses. A. Mar Pongen, Rev designate had delivered his life testimony to the congregation followed by mass dedication by the ordination council members.
It may be mentioned that Lirmen Baptist Church was established on 18th October 1898. Rev. A. Mar Pongen is the 17th Pastor of Lirmen Baptist Church and he is the First Pastor to be Ordained in the past 113 years history of Lirmen Baptist Church. Ironically, the first Gospel to Longsa village was spread from this Lirmen Arogo during the year 1916.
Today’s event was well attended by Church functionaries from both Lirmen and Longsa Baptist Church, well wishers from different towns and neighboring churches besides church members from Akumen and Tsuremen which is part of parent Lirmen Village.
